Finding a childcare provider for your kids while you’re in school

Once you take advantage of scholarships for moms and grants for parents, you're going to need to rearrange your schedule to accommodate the demands of enrolling in a postsecondary institution. As a parent, you'll need to make sure that your kids are taken care of while you're in school.

A local daycare can mind your children while you work toward your degree. There are a number of different factors to consider as you search for the perfect facility for your kids.

First, TheBump.com suggests asking your friends and family members for recommendations. Referrals can be your greatest source of valuable information when it comes to finding someone to care for your kids.

After you consult your close friends and family, you might want to organize your priorities. Do you want your kids to be at a daycare close to home or your school? Is price a determining factor?

Finally, do your research online to find the best provider for your family. In the end, you might need to spend a few hours narrowing down your choices. However, you'll have peace of mind knowing your kids are safe while you're studying at school.
